    Ribbon-Cutting Ceremony Celebrates Opening of Saint Alphonsus Replacement Hospital

    Saint Alphonsus Medical Center – Nampa, a member of Trinity Health, recently celebrated the ribbon cutting ceremony for its new replacement hospital in Nampa, Idaho.

    Designed to enhance healing and patient safety, while reducing mental, physical and emotional distress, the new state-of-the-art hospital will allow Saint Alphonsus to meet the growing needs of its community.

    The new five-story, $80-million replacement hospital represents the largest expansion project in the hospital’s 100-year history. The 240,000-square foot facility houses 106 private patient rooms, a 10-bed short stay unit and an 18-bed intensive care unit. Also included is a six-room surgical operating suite, six-bed neonatal intensive care unit, 12-bed obstetric and post-partum unit and a 24-room emergency department.

    Other key features of the hospital include:

    • State-of-the-art information, diagnostic and treatment technologies and healing design principles
    • Constructed as an addition/expansion to the current Birkeland Maternity Center, Heart Center, urgent care and emergency room, complementing the new medical office building located on the campus
    • The input of physicians, nurses, community partners, EMS and a variety of staff to assist in the design of clinical work areas

    Project team:

    • Project manager – CBRE Healthcare
    • Architect – ZGF & LCA
    • Construction manager – Layton
    • Civil engineer – Coughlin Porter Lundeen
    • Commissioning – Engineering Economics, Inc.
    • Mechanical Electrical Plumbing – YMC & CME
    • Structural Engineer – KPFF
